Our Approach

Fishing in a broad pond with few boats.

From 2017 to 2022, venture capital funded roughly forty thousand companies per year. Fewer than 1,200 became unicorns. The companies in the top quartile below that line built something real: revenue, customers, unit economics that work. But they aren't what venture is chasing anymore.

At the same time, private equity funds have grown so big that they have to buy these companies, or take a controlling position, in order to make an investment. We fill the gap. Strong Road makes minority investments at the top of the stack, structured for the exit they're already building toward.

What We Look For

  • $20M+ revenue with 30–100% top-line growth
  • Stabilized unit economics (not negative-margin "growth at all costs")
  • Scalable GTM and battle-tested management
  • AI tailwinds: native AI companies, or sectors where AI is either restructuring costs or driving a step-change in demand (data center infrastructure, energy, connectivity).

David Friedman
David Friedman
Co-Founder & Managing Partner
LinkedIn

A serial entrepreneur with 25+ years building technology businesses. David founded Boston Logic in 2004 and grew it into a leading real estate brokerage software platform. After selling a majority stake to Providence Equity (PSG), he led the acquisition of seven companies, then sold the combined business to Stone Point Capital (now part of Lone Wolf Technologies, a multi-billion-dollar platform). He subsequently founded and exited Knox Financial. At MetaProp, David led the growth equity vehicle. David holds BS and MS degrees in Mechanical Engineering from Tufts University.
